波形钢腹板节段箱梁预制施工工艺研究 被引量:3

Study on Prefabrication Construction Technology of Segmental Box Girder with Corrugated Steel Web
下载PDF
导出
摘要 波形钢腹板组合梁具有自重轻、受力性能优、美观等优点,目前一般采用现浇工艺进行施工。本项目在国内首次将节段预制拼装技术引入波形钢腹板组合梁桥建设中,以实现中小跨径钢混组合梁桥"高效、优质、绿色、节能"装配化施工。本文结合江苏省南京长江第五大桥三座跨线桥的施工实际,探讨波形钢腹板节段箱梁的预制施工,以期为同类工程提供宝贵经验。 Composite beams with corrugated steel webs have the advantages of light weight, excellent mechanical performance and beautiful appearance. At present, cast-in-situ technology is generally used for construction. This project is the first time in China to introduce segmental Prefabrication Technology into the construction of corrugated steel web composite girder bridges, in order to realize the assembly construction of medium and small span steel-concrete composite girder bridges with high efficiency, high quality, green and energy saving. In this paper, the prefabrication construction of corrugated steel webs section box girders is discussed based on the construction practice of three cross-line bridges of Nanjing Yangtze River Fifth Bridge in Jiangsu Province, with a view to providing valuable experience for similar projects.
